Pain Court hosting truck and tractor pull

Pain Court will be full of trucks, tractors, and semis Friday night for the 32nd Truck and Tractor Pull.

Despite all the rain, the track under the water tower is ready to go.

"We have people that are professionals in grooming the track," said Frank Letourneau with the Dover Kinsmen. "Everything is looking good."

Letourneau said there are different classes in the truck and tractor pull.

All the money raised stays in Chatham-Kent.

"We support the hospice, the Children's Treatment Centre, the schools. We help children," said Letourneau. "That's our mandate, to help children."

The gates for the truck and tractor pull open at 5 p.m. and the action starts at 7 p.m. Tickets are $15 and are available at the gate.
